Report: Tarik Cohen to resume NFL comeback bid with the Jets

Recently released by the Carolina Panthers, running back Tarik Cohen is now set to join the New York Jets where head coach Robert Saleh is excited about the potential impact he can have on the team. The Jets plan to utilize Cohen’s explosiveness on special teams and potentially in their offensive schemes as well.

According to ESPN’s Adam Schefter, Cohen has signed a one-year deal with the Jets. Cohen, who will be turning 29 in July, last played in the NFL in 2020 for the Chicago Bears. Unfortunately, he suffered a season-ending injury that year and missed the entire 2021 season recovering. After being released by the Bears in 2022, Cohen sustained another injury but is now attempting a comeback.

During his time with the Bears, Cohen showcased his versatility as a player. He ran for over 1,000 yards and caught over 200 passes, earning him All-Pro and Pro Bowl selections in 2018. Additionally, Cohen’s returning abilities are impressive, with over 600 yards on kick returns and nearly 1,000 yards on punt returns during his time in Chicago.

With Cohen now healthy and eager to make an impact, the Jets are hopeful that he can bring his playmaking abilities to their team and contribute in various aspects of the game. Saleh mentioned that with the new kickoff rules, players like Cohen, who excel in returning, can be valuable assets to a team. The Jets are looking forward to seeing what Cohen can do on the field and how he can help them succeed in the upcoming season.
